talonvoice / beta

Issue tracker for the private Talon Beta
10 stars 0 forks source link

Talon does not output to any windows after error #73

Closed ma-anwar closed 3 years ago

ma-anwar commented 4 years ago

Talon v 1330 on Ubuntu 18.04 Reproduction: Usually occurs after a short period of inactivity (~3-5m), without putting talon to sleep. Resolved by restarting talon. Log:


1R000000R000000R000000R000000R000000R000000R000000R000000R000000R000001R00000001R010001000001R00000000R000000R000000R000001R000000R000001R00000002R0000001R00000002R0000002R0000001R000000R000002R7421000000000R00000003R1000000000000002R0000002R10000002R100000000000001R0000000001R00000000R000001R000002R000000001R000000000R00000002R0000000R000000R000001R000001R100000000010100000005R111000001R000000R0000001R000001R000000R000001R0000000R000002R10000001R00100110000006R100000000001R000001R00000000R002020-06-03 18:28:31 ERROR     8:                               talon/linux/xevents.py:142 | 
    7:                               talon/linux/xevents.py:124 | 
    6:                               talon/linux/xevents.py:32  | 
    5: lib/python3.7/site-packages/Xlib/xobject/drawable.py:487 | 
    4: lib/python3.7/site-packages/Xlib/xobject/drawable.py:472 | 
    3: lib/python3.7/site-packages/Xlib/xobject/drawable.py:461 | 
    2:      lib/python3.7/site-packages/Xlib/protocol/rq.py:1369| 
    1:      lib/python3.7/site-packages/Xlib/protocol/rq.py:1389| 
Xlib.error.BadWindow: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= <class 'Xlib.xobject.resource.Resource'>(0x02600015), sequence_number = 202, major_opcode = 20, minor_opcode = 0
[The below error was raised while handling the above exception(s)]
02020-06-03 18:28:31 ERROR window_info failed for: 39845909
   14:                           lib/python3.7/threading.py:890 | 
   13:                           lib/python3.7/threading.py:926 | 
   12:                           lib/python3.7/threading.py:870 | 
   11:                               talon/linux/xevents.py:147 | 
   10:                               talon/linux/xevents.py:102 | 
    9:                               talon/linux/xevents.py:52  | 
    8: ---------------------------------------------------------# stack splice
    7:                               talon/linux/xevents.py:50  | 
    6:                               talon/linux/xevents.py:32  | 
    5: lib/python3.7/site-packages/Xlib/xobject/drawable.py:487 | 
    4: lib/python3.7/site-packages/Xlib/xobject/drawable.py:472 | 
    3: lib/python3.7/site-packages/Xlib/xobject/drawable.py:461 | 
    2:      lib/python3.7/site-packages/Xlib/protocol/rq.py:1369| 
    1:      lib/python3.7/site-packages/Xlib/protocol/rq.py:1389| 
Xlib.error.BadWindow: <class 'Xlib.error.BadWindow'>: code = 3, resource_id = <class 'Xlib.xobject.resource.Resource'>(0x02600015), sequence_number = 240, major_opcode = 20, minor_opcode = 0
000R000000R000050000000R000001R0000001R0000000001R000002R00000001R000003R10000001R000000R000008A421000000001799998629999979999999999720000000
9A50000010002020-06-03 18:28:35    IO EMIT ['continue']
2020-06-03 18:28:35    IO COMPILING
02020-06-03 18:28:35    IO dfa rules built in 0.038s
0
2020-06-03 18:28:35    IO dfa rules linked 0.039s
9A4163102020-06-03 18:28:35    IO minimize + cfg in 0.218s```
lunixbochs commented 3 years ago

is this still happening?

lunixbochs commented 3 years ago

I think this has been fixed for a bit, closing unless someone refutes